The release of volume II of Principal Upanishads 
(ChAndhOgya Upanishad) marks an important stage in 
the Kaimkaryam on the part of Dr.N.S.A.Swamy 
to bless us all with the VisishtAdvaithic intrepretation of 
ChAndhOgya Upanishad . The importance of 
ChAndhOgya Upanishad can be appreciated form 
the copious references to passages from it by
the Brahma SutrakArar , Veda VyAsar .The SutrakArar has
closely followed this Upanishad from the beginning 
(IkshatyadhikaraNa: VedAntha SutrAs: I.1.5) to 
the thundering end " anAvrutthi sabdhAth" 
(VedAntha SutrAs: IV.4.22) as an adaptation of 
the final words of ChAndhOgyam ( na cha PunarAvartatE).

Upaasana or meditation on Brahman for the realization of
Brahman is the major message of ChAndhOgya Upanishad. 
Through a variety of SaguNa VidhyAs , ChAndhOgyam 
teaches us about the Saguna UpAsanAs of different kinds for 
the benefit of the SaadhakAs such as sadvidya( Sixth
chapter), Bhuma Vidya( Seventh chapter), Dahara VidhyA
( Eighth and the concluding chapter) and others .

Principal Upanishad volume I and Selections from 
Upanishads are the two earlier volumes in this series
that follow SrI Ranga Raamaanuja Muni's VisishtAdvaithic
intrepretations of and commentaries on Upanishads.
SrI RangarAmAnuja Muni Himself , who as a sanyAsi
resided in ThiruttaNkA dhivya dEsam next to Swamy 
Desikan's and SrI DhIpa PrakAsan's sannidhi followed
the expositions of Bhagavath RaamAnujA , Srutha PrakAsika
AchArya (SrI Sudarsana Suri) and Swamy Desikan's 
commentaries on major upanishads.

We are thus fortunate to have VisishtAdhvathic commentaries
and translations of passages from 14 Upanishads in the First release 
in the series ( Selections from the Upanishads: October 2002);
the second volume in the series ( Principal Upanishads: Volume I,
February 2003) had the full text and commentary of Nine Upanishads ; 
the latest release ( Principal Upanishads: Volume II , June 2003)) 
deals with the full text of ChAndhOgya Upanishad. We hope
